Diseases. http://creativecommons.org/licenses/by/4.0/, http://creativecommons.org/publicdomain/zero/1.0/, https://doi.org/10.1186/s40779-020-00258-4. 342 cases of initially treated pulmonary tuberculosis with smear and culture positive were divided into immunotherapy (M, 171 cases) group and control (C, 171 cases) group at random pair.

The group M were treated by chemotherapy with a regimen of 2HRZE/2HR and immunotherapy with M. vaccae vaccine for 6 months. Currently, a large double-blind Phase III trial has been completed to evaluate the efficacy and safety of the Vaccae™ vaccine in 10,000 cases whose skin tests of PPD (purified protein derivative) were strongly positive in Guangxi province in China [6], and the results have not yet been published. Jean B Nachega, Gary Maartens, in Tuberculosis, 2009, There are two key hypotheses underlying adjuvant immunotherapy for TB: to reduce the harmful effects of inflammation, as in tuberculous meningitis, and to improve the effect of antituberculous therapy by disrupting granulomatous inflammation that may sequester mycobacteria.71 A plethora of therapies have been evaluated as adjuvant immunotherapy, mostly in small pilot studies.
